Job Information
Location:
601 Elmwood Ave, Rochester, New York, 14642, United States
Job Title:
Clinical Engineer – Medical Equipment Maintenance
Schedule:
Full time, 40 hours per week, UR – Day (United States)
Compensation: $30.93 – $43.30 per hour (within job’s range)
Responsibilities- Service on low, medium, and/or high risk equipment as described in the Medical Equipment Management Plan.
- Complete preventive maintenance, safety inspection, calibration, installation, advanced troubleshooting, and repair of mechanical, electromechanical, and electronic devices.
- Service equipment in both hospital environments and numerous off‑site locations.
- Work in close proximity to patients and staff in intensive care units and operating room settings.
- Interface effectively with all members of the Clinical Engineering team.
- Perform safety/preventive maintenance inspections and services on electronic and electromechanical biomedical equipment to determine operational status and compliance with manufacturers and industry technical standards and specifications.
- Install, maintain, and calibrate electronic and electromechanical biomedical equipment according to manufacturer’s specifications.
- Troubleshoot, isolate equipment malfunctions, and repair electronic and electromechanical biomedical equipment.
- Respond to operator complaints about equipment malfunctions, often involving correction of operator errors.
- Perform equipment modifications when provided with instructions, diagrams, prints, or schematics.
- Maintain electronic medical equipment management database files for compliance with departmental and accreditation requirements.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
- High School diploma or GED and 4 years of experience closely related within a hospital, the military, or a comparable organization.
- Associate’s degree in Electronic or Instrumentation Technology with particular focus on Biomedical Engineering Technology preferred.
- Or equivalent combination of education and experience.
Skills and Abilities
- Excellent customer service skills required.
- Ability to read schematics and mechanical diagrams preferred.
- Basic computer skills preferred.
- Advanced networking and system integrations preferred.
- Driver’s License, valid and in state with means of transportation to service offsite locations upon hire required.
